11 <br /> Slide #2 <br /> Partnership with the Friends of Moorefields, Eno <br /> River Association, and the State of NC Land and <br /> Water Fund <br /> 2 Easements,and a Trail Easement For the Mountains to Sea Trail <br /> 1{ 24 acres}to be dteld bs the State 9f NC Land and Water and mofut9xed by Eno <br /> River Asso6ation <br /> 1{ 48 acres}to be co-Held by Orange Counts_ aid Eno i;RPr�]ssociati9n,as a <br /> "working lands"easement <br /> 100 foot aide Trail Easement(w3 acres)to be layered over(retarded last)the <br /> prcniovs taro <br /> Christian Hirni said that the easements allow the high value natural areas and significant <br /> stream buffers to be held to more restrictive easement language and provides for the highest <br /> protection of those in their natural condition. He said that this will allow for the best possible <br /> benefit for the sensitive eco systems and the water quality of Rocky Run. He said that the Eno <br /> River Association will be contracted by the state to monitor the easement in perpetuity. He said <br /> the remaining forty-eight acres will be offered as a "working lands" easement. He said these <br /> easements will provide the highest level of protection while allowing Moorefields caretakers the <br /> ability to continue utilizing the property in its current form, including fundraising and special <br /> events. He said there will also be a 100 foot trail easement to traverse the northern property line <br /> for the Mountains to Sea Trail. He said that this will add to the trail and connectivity efforts to <br /> connect to the Town of Hillsborough's Eno River Walk. <br /> Slide #3 <br /> Conservation Easetnent(s) to match the values at hand ` <br /> 04�.. .�..._.....,... � ems <br /> Christian Hirni said that the easements are custom-made for the property. He explained <br /> how the property will be split into three separate easements, thus allowing the whole property to <br /> be permanently protected. <br />
